The Opportunity:
As a SEN Teaching Assistant, you will support students with complex needs in a structured and nurturing environment. This role is ideal for someone who is passionate about making a real difference in the lives of pupils and helping them reach their full potential.
Key Responsibilities:
- Support the class teacher or tutor to deliver high-quality teaching and learning for all pupils
- Assist in the implementation of relevant education policies and procedures
- Provide tailored support to pupils on an individual or small-group basis to help them access the curriculum as independently as possible
- Promote pupils’ physical, educational and moral development in line with organisational values
- Help organise and maintain the classroom environment to create a stimulating and supportive learning space
- Ensure equipment and resources are used safely and efficiently, reporting any maintenance issues as required
- Support the teacher or tutor in contributing to, updating and implementing pupil documentation
- Work effectively with colleagues to support pupils with autistic spectrum disorder and other additional needs
